Datature is a platform built to make creating computer vision applications much simpler for teams and businesses. It is your all-in-one toolkit. It helps you manage your data efficiently, offers flexible tools for labeling images and videos, lets you train models using algorithms you can customize, automatically fine-tunes settings for the best results, and makes deploying your finished applications a breeze. Plus, it’s great for teamwork! Your team can collaborate on projects, keep track of different versions, and generally get more done together.
What’s really neat is that you can manage datasets, label your data, train models, and deploy your applications without needing to write a lot of complicated code. People often praise Datature for how fast it is, how smoothly everything flows, and its easy-to-use interface that works well for both small teams and large companies. It really brings together collaboration, powerful tools for handling datasets, training models, and deploying them across different platforms. Datature essentially gives you the power to build and deploy advanced computer vision solutions efficiently, even if you don’t have deep coding expertise.
Datature also supports academia and research by offering product credits, which is a nice touch. They have different plans with various features, like tools to automate annotation, a recommender for your model training workflow, and access to a technical support channel. Datature was co-founded by David Nguyen, PhD. He’s also the CEO of BrainScanology and is listed as one of the co-founders. David has a Ph.D. and has been instrumental in developing Datature’s platform, particularly its ability to segment complex shapes in medical images with impressive accuracy and speed. The company focuses on AI and computer vision solutions, providing tools for efficient model training, managing datasets, and deploying applications across various industries. These include manufacturing, utilities, agriculture, construction, smart cities, retail, pharmaceuticals, and healthcare.
